We are working robotic application for terrestrial and space environment that push the state-of-the-art robotic technology and help shape the habitation and logistics on Moon and Mars. Our goal is to collaborate with our partners at NASA to provide reliable, flexible, and innovative solutions for dexterous manipulation in complex scenarios with multiple distinct robotic platforms.In this position you will be involved with the development, integration and testing of manipulation, safety, and control algorithms in space and terrestrial applications on several distinct robotics platforms. Products will include custom software for NASA robotics applications with focus on the development of robotic manipulation capabilities on dynamic dexterous testbeds. Required:
- Demonstrated mastery in developing robotics applications using C and Python in a Linux OS.
- Proficiency developing applications using ROS.
- Excellence in understanding software system design.
- Bachelor or advanced degree (or equivalent experience) in Engineering, Computer Science or other robotics-related field.
- Must be comfortable working in a high-pace, small-team environment.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Graduate level research experience with robotics and/or computer science in the areas of motion planning, perception, and/or image processing.
- Experience working in a modern software development environment including use of continuous integration and unit testing
- Experience with ROS2
- Experience integrating and testing on physical robotics platforms
- Experience with EtherCAT or other communication fieldbuses.
- Experience remote or network latency-laden software systems.
- ROS Moveit interface experience
- ROS2 control
